时序逻辑电路分析:以右移寄存器为例

需积分: 25 0 下载量 172 浏览量 更新于2024-08-17 收藏 514KB PPT 举报
"本文主要介绍了时序逻辑电路,特别是右移寄存器的时序图。时序逻辑电路是一种特殊的数字电路,其输出不仅依赖于当前的输入信号,还与电路的原始状态有关。这类电路通常包含记忆元件,如触发器,并具有反馈通道。文章通过分析时序逻辑电路的一般步骤,解释了如何分析此类电路,包括写出触发器的时钟方程、输出方程、驱动方程,并进一步求解状态方程、状态表和状态图,以确定电路的功能。同步时序逻辑电路是其中的一个例子,文章通过一个具体电路的分析,展示了这一过程。" 在时序逻辑电路中,右移寄存器是一种重要的组成部分。正如标题和描述所指出的,右移寄存器的移位方向是从低位到高位,即数据从DI端口进入,依次存储在Q0、Q1、Q2、Q3等寄存器单元中,形成串行输入。这种电路常用于数据处理和存储应用中,允许数据逐位移动,便于数据的读取和操作。 时序逻辑电路的特点在于它包含有记忆元件,比如D触发器、JK触发器或RS触发器等,这些元件能够保持电路的先前状态。电路的输出不仅仅取决于当前的输入信号,还取决于电路的初始状态,这与组合逻辑电路不同。时序电路的另一个关键特征是存在反馈路径,使得电路的输出能够影响到自身的输入。 分析时序逻辑电路通常遵循以下步骤: 1. 确定时钟方程,即哪些输入信号会影响触发器的状态更新。 2. 写出输出方程,这些方程描述了电路的输出如何根据输入和当前状态变化。 3. 制定驱动方程,这些方程定义了触发器的新状态如何由当前状态和输入信号决定。 4. 将驱动方程代入触发器的特性方程,求解得到状态方程,这一步骤帮助我们理解电路在每个时钟周期后的新状态。 5. 根据状态方程和输出方程,构建状态表和状态图,这两个工具直观地显示了所有可能的状态转换。 6. 最后,通过状态表和状态图来描述电路的具体逻辑功能,例如计数、序列发生器或存储器等。 同步时序逻辑电路是指所有触发器都受同一时钟脉冲控制的电路,这样确保所有触发器在同一时刻更新状态。例如,在例6.2.1中,分析了一个具体的同步时序逻辑电路,通过写出输出方程、驱动方程,然后求解状态方程并制作状态图,揭示了电路在不同输入X值下的行为。 时序逻辑电路是数字系统设计的基础,广泛应用于计数器、移位寄存器、序列发生器、存储器和各种复杂系统中,它的分析和设计是数字电子技术的重要组成部分。